PT -159 is an example of an early war, PT -103 class ELCO 80 foot patrol boat. As US Forces got a toehold in the Solomon Islands in late 1942, the US Navy shipped as many PT boats as could be rounded for immediate action against the Japanese re-supply effort to Gaudalcanal. PT -159 operated out of Tulagi in the southern Solomon's where it had several meetings with the Tokyo Express. PT -159 was the Boat that was sent to rescue L T JG. John F. Kennedy and his crew after the loss of the PT-109. PT-159 was known as 'ACES & JACKS'
The United States Navy's PT Boat squadrons started the war with a heavy anti ship armament that was in many cases ineffective. The boats that survived were repeatedly modified to meet the constant change in mission requirements. PT -159 was typical of the outfitting received during late 1942. , which included a single 20mm on a MK-4 I mount, one twin 50 caliber machine gun, one 20mm gun in place of a twin .50, 4 torpedoes tubes and 2 depth charges. These boats were constantly upgraded by their crews with anything they could beg barrow or steal.
Our 1 :16 scale 80 foot ELCO PT Boat model is a faithful reproduction of the original boat that served in the South Pacific during World War 2.
This 80' ELCO package comes as a fiberglass hull, deck, 2 cabin structures and rear engine cover. A set of 1 :16th scale plans is also included with this package. Then the modeler can chose to purchase additional parts from the available fittings listed on the fittings page as needed.
